What is BMI?

BMI stands for Body Mass Index. It is a standard formula used worldwide to estimate whether a person has a healthy body weight. BMI is calculated by dividing your weight in kilograms by the square of your height in meters.

Although BMI does not directly measure body fat, it gives a reliable idea about your overall health. Doctors and fitness experts often use BMI as a first step in health assessment.

Understanding BMI Categories

After calculating your BMI, you will see a category that explains your health status. These categories are based on international standards.

If your BMI is below 18.5, you are considered underweight.
If your BMI is between 18.5 and 24.9, you are in the normal weight range.
If your BMI is between 25 and 29.9, you are considered overweight.
If your BMI is 30 or above, you are classified as obese.

These categories help you understand whether you need to gain, maintain, or lose weight.

Why is BMI Important for Your Health?

Keeping your BMI in the normal range is important for long-term health. A healthy BMI reduces the risk of many serious diseases such as heart problems, diabetes, high blood pressure, and joint pain.

People with very low or very high BMI may feel tired, weak, or uncomfortable in daily life. By monitoring your BMI regularly, you can take timely steps to improve your lifestyle and diet.

Simple habits like eating balanced food, exercising regularly, and getting enough sleep can help maintain a healthy BMI.

Limitations of BMI

While BMI is useful, it is not perfect. It does not consider muscle mass, bone density, or body composition. For example, athletes may have a high BMI due to muscle, not fat.

Similarly, older adults may have a normal BMI but higher body fat. Therefore, BMI should be used as a general guide, not as a final medical diagnosis.

For detailed health analysis, it is always better to consult a doctor or nutritionist.
